The “Making it Happen for Water Platform” will be present at Green Week 2012

We will welcome delegates on our stand during the European Commission’s Green Week 2012, from 22 to 25 May” says Guy Van Doorslaer, Orgalime Partnership Manager. “The Making it Happen for water Platform aims at promoting the abilities and commitment of the equipment supply industry to address the water challenge. The engineering industry in Europe is leading the way in many areas related to water and we will explain the contribution the industry is making to the European environment, society and economy.”

Solutions that will be promoted on the stand cover among others smart irrigation systems, efficient blowers and efficient pumps. This is also the opportunity seized by CEIR, the European Taps and Valves association, to launch its water label.

The “Making it Happen for Water Platform” stand at Green Week 2012 has been created with the support of Atlas Copco, CEIR, Europump, KSB, Hansgrohe, Neoperl, Toro and Xylem.

About Orgalime Partnership: Orgalime Partnership is the department of Orgalime, the European engineering industries, association that services individual associations by promoting their positions, advocacy and management activities. Orgalime Partnership offers a wide range of services to associations active in the electrical & electronic, mechanical and metal articles industries. Reliability, long-term vision and representation are the three pillars on which Orgalime has based its success. As a not-for-profit organisation based in Brussels, it has a vast network it can activate for its clients’ benefit.
